Jez entered the Bridge, and she gazed at Riani, as if she was seeing it for the first time. These last several months were less than ideal, with nation-states fighting with each other. assassinations, espionage, intrigue, it had it all. Jez thought about General Alukh; the man radiated a weird vibe. If it were up to Jez, she wouldn’t trust him. They held a meeting with him above a casino, or was it a bar? Jez really couldn’t tell; either way, it wasn’t an appropriate place for a diplomatic meeting. And at that meeting, General Alukh seemed evasive, and his body language seemed to contradict what he was saying.
Ambassador Jonas Weisbrantz seemed like a man who was put into a situation that was beyond his control. He seemed like a family man, a husband, a father. Granted, Jez only observed him. Jonas was a vocal advocate for your Federation ideals, according to President Khushku.
President Khushku was a strong leader, advocating for her people. Jez liked the President; she clearly believed in many of the ideals of what the Federation believed in. The big question was, could Khushku handle the trials and tribulations of trying to unite the people of Riani?
Jez stood there all these question ran through her mind, but the biggest question was why was The Federation even involved with a planet like Riani, a planet without a unified Planetary government, didn’t the Federation Council realize that if they forged an alliance with one nation state on Riani that it would create jealousy, resentment, envy and outrage among the other nation states, thus destabilizing the entire planet. But for now, Jez had more important issues to contend with.
Jez approached the command center, where Commander Velaul and Captain Brooks were. She could feel her pulse racing as this was one of the most important decisions she would make. Her nerves were firing at full intensity, her heart was beating like a drum,
“Excuse me, sirs, may I have a word with you in private?” Said Jez, her voice filled with uncertainty.
